General Information
The O-Phase is for all students that start a Master’s degree at the faculty of mathematics or the faculty of computer science in the summer term of 2026. Our program during the three days includes a variety of different events, where some are for conveying all relevant information about the studies at KIT and others are for getting to know your fellow students and the campus in general.
Some events are also aimed at all Master’s students and are also advertised separately.
